Zeraffa Giraffa by Dianne Hofmeyr is an enchanting, true story that captures the imagination of young readers, blending historical facts with a heartwarming tale of friendship, adventure, and wonder. Based on the incredible 1826 journey of the first giraffe to ever walk in France, this picture book—illustrated with stunning detail by Jane Ray—is a must-read for children interested in animals and world history.
